Artificial intelligence (AI) has proven to be a powerful tool when applied to social projects, bringing several benefits to society. Through AI, it is possible to analyze large amounts of data quickly and accurately, offering valuable insights for decision-making in projects that aim at social improvement.
One of the main benefits of artificial intelligence in social projects is the ability to identify hidden patterns and trends in data. This enables a deeper understanding of the problems and needs of communities, allowing for more effective and personalized solutions to be developed.
AI can also be used to automate repetitive tasks, freeing up time and resources for activities that require more attention and creativity.
Through AI, it is possible to create real-time monitoring systems, allowing a rapid response to emergency situations and promoting population safety.
AI can help identify opportunities for economic and social development, supporting the creation of more efficient and targeted public policies.
Furthermore, artificial intelligence can help people access basic services such as education and healthcare, especially in remote or resource-poor regions. Through online platforms and AI-based solutions, it is possible to offer quality education, accurate medical diagnoses and even therapeutic assistance, helping to reduce social inequalities.

One of the main ethical challenges in the application of artificial intelligence is ensuring that the algorithms used are fair and impartial. AI models are often trained on datasets that may contain biases and discrimination that exist in society. This can lead to discriminatory and unfair decisions, negatively impacting marginalized groups and reinforcing harmful stereotypes.
Furthermore, transparency and accountability of AI systems are also important ethical challenges. Many AI algorithms are considered “black boxes,” meaning it is not possible to fully understand how they make their decisions. This can generate distrust and make it difficult to hold these systems accountable for any errors or harm they may cause.
Improper use of personal data: The collection and use of personal data to power AI systems may violate the privacy and data protection of the individuals involved.
Diminished autonomy: Overreliance on artificial intelligence can lead to diminished human autonomy, especially when these systems are used to make important decisions that affect people's lives.
Social inequalities: The implementation of AI in social projects must be carefully analyzed to ensure that it does not generate or perpetuate social inequalities, such as gender, race or class discrimination.
To address these ethical challenges, it is necessary to implement clear ethical guidelines for artificial intelligence. This involves ensuring diversity in the teams responsible for developing these technologies, adopting transparent and explainable algorithms, and conducting ethical impact assessments throughout the life cycle of these projects.
Impacts on business administration
The application of artificial intelligence in social projects has significant impacts on business management. Ethics plays a fundamental role in this context, as it directly influences organizational decisions and the way companies conduct their business.
With the incorporation of artificial intelligence, companies have access to a massive amount of data and information, which enables more accurate and efficient decision-making. Advanced algorithms can analyze large volumes of data in real time, identify patterns and trends, and provide valuable insights to support business strategies.
However, it is essential that these analyses are carried out responsibly and with ethical considerations in mind. Decisions based on artificial intelligence can have significant impacts on people's lives, society and the environment. Therefore, it is necessary to ensure that algorithms are programmed in a way that respects values such as transparency, privacy, equity and inclusion.
Benefits for business administration
Increased efficiency: Artificial intelligence can optimize internal processes, automating repetitive tasks and freeing up staff for more strategic activities.
More accurate decision-making: Based on more complete and accurate data analysis, companies can make decisions based on reliable information, minimizing errors and increasing the chances of success.
Improving customer experience: Through personalization and real-time analysis capabilities, artificial intelligence allows companies to offer products and services tailored to the specific needs of each customer, improving their satisfaction and loyalty.
Ethical challenges in business administration
Algorithmic biases: Artificial intelligence algorithms can reproduce prejudices and discriminations present in the data used for their training, which can generate negative and unfair consequences.
Data privacy and security: The extensive use of data in artificial intelligence analytics raises questions about the privacy and protection of customer and employee data.
Responsibility in decisions: The autonomy of algorithms requires a clear definition of companies' responsibilities regarding their decisions, considering the potential impacts they may cause.
Therefore, ethics in the application of artificial intelligence in social projects is essential to ensure that benefits are maximized and negative impacts are minimized. Companies must establish policies and guidelines that promote transparency, accountability and respect for ethical values, ensuring the conscious and responsible use of this technology.
